Fast Food, Big Food, Cheap Food. Just what IS the average American diet? As the United States is a big country there's many potential answers, but today we'll be grabbing some of the most popular grocery store items (foods we also ate frequently growing up) and seeing how exactly we feel and also examining what exactly IS in the diet we're consuming.

@samueld9087
@samueld9087 3 года назад
@@joeosbornegregory8333 The problem with chlorine-washed foods isn’t what’s in the food, but the conditions the livestock for that food were raised in. Bagged salads must be chlorine-washed by law under EU rules, for example, it’s just that the EU’s (and thus, currently, the UK’s) welfare standards dictate that the meat should be of a quality that doesn’t necessitate chlorine-washing.
